A Postgraduate Certificate in Promoting Inclusive Policies equips learners with the critical skills and knowledge to design and implement effective policies that foster diversity and equity. The program focuses on building a practical understanding of inclusive leadership and policy analysis.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ering inclusive policy frameworks, developing strategies for addressing systemic barriers, and evaluating the impact of inclusive initiatives. Graduates gain proficiency in data analysis related to diversity and inclusion, essential for evidence-based policy-making.
The duration of a Postgraduate Certificate in Promoting Inclusive Policies varies, often ranging from six months to a year, depending on the institution and mode of study (full-time or part-time). This flexible timeframe accommodates working professionals seeking career advancement.
